Level Up Your App Development Skills with Expert Flutter Training in Chandigarh & Mohali!

Step confidently into the world of app development with our expert-led Flutter Training in Chandigarh & Mohali. Designed for both beginners and experienced developers, our program combines in-depth theory with hands-on practice to help you master Flutter—one of the most popular frameworks for building cross-platform apps. Learn to create beautiful, high-performance apps for iOS and Android in a collaborative, project-based environment, guided by seasoned professionals. As one of Chandigarh’s top Flutter training institutes, we prepare you not just to develop, but to innovate—empowering you to unlock exciting career paths in today’s fast-paced mobile tech landscape.

flutter image

💼 UPTO 18 LPA

FLUTTER DEVELOPER
SALARY PACKAGE

🌐 OVER 9 Lakh+

FLUTTER JOBS
AVAILABLE IN INDIA

🏡 MORE THAN 3 Lakh+

REMOTE FLUTTER
JOB OPPORTUNITIES

🏆 RANKED #1

MOST POPULAR CROSS-PLATFORM FRAMEWORK

🧠 POWERING 45%+

MOBILE APPS GLOBALLY

👨‍💻 TRUSTED BY 10 Million+

FLUTTER DEVELOPERS
AROUND THE GLOBE

Start Your Journey with Flutter Training in Chandigarh & Mohali

At IT Trainings Institute part of KP ITexperts, we offer comprehensive Core and Advanced Flutter Training in Chandigarh & Mohali, backed by our strong industry experience since 2015. Our expert Flutter trainers deliver hands-on, project-based learning that goes far beyond the basics—focusing on real-world application development and best practices.

What sets us apart is our focus on practical implementation. You’ll work on live Flutter projects, gaining in-depth knowledge of the entire mobile app development lifecycle, from UI/UX design to backend integration and deployment.

As Flutter continues to revolutionize cross-platform app development with its speed, efficiency, and flexibility, our training ensures you’re equipped with the skills and confidence needed to build high-performance apps for both Android and iOS. Learn directly from seasoned Flutter developers and become job-ready from day one.

Whether you’re just starting out in mobile app development or looking to upgrade your skills, IT Trainings Institute is your go-to destination for the best Flutter Training in Chandigarh & Mohali.

📱 Join IT Trainings Institute today and begin your journey toward becoming a successful Flutter developer!

    Speak with an Academic Advisor

    Why Flutter Training in Chandigarh & Mohali with IT Trainings Institute?

    With so many Flutter training centers in Chandigarh & Mohali, you may wonder—why choose us? Here’s what sets our Flutter Training apart and why it’s the smartest step for your future:

    35,00,000+ Jobs Available

    Over 3.5 million mobile and cross-platform development jobs exist in India alone, as per top job portals like Indeed and Naukri—many requiring Flutter skills.

    No Degree Required

    You don’t need a college degree to become a successful Flutter developer. All you need is passion, creativity, and consistency in learning.

    Access to Quality Resources

    Get hands-on access to the latest tools, Flutter SDKs, study material, live app projects, and interactive code labs during your training.

    Interview Preparation Support

    We provide expert-led mock interviews, resume writing assistance, and personal branding tips to help you crack top company interviews.

    Freelancing Opportunities

    After completing your training, start earning through global freelance platforms like Upwork and Fiverr by building apps for startups and clients.

    Job Placement Assistance

    We connect you with hiring partners and startups actively seeking skilled Flutter developers for both on-site and remote positions.

    Start Your Own App Venture

    Learn how to turn your ideas into real mobile applications and even launch your own startup or product on app stores.

    Innovation-Driven Training

    Gain exposure to real-world projects and adopt modern UI/UX, animations, APIs, Firebase integration, and state management techniques.

    High Industry Demand

    Flutter developers are in huge demand worldwide due to its single-codebase efficiency for Android, iOS, web, and desktop apps.

    Not Sure Where to Start? Let’s Chat!

    Syllabus of Flutter Training in Chandigarh & Mohali

    Our Flutter Training in Chandigarh & Mohali is thoughtfully designed by experienced mobile app developers with 10+ years of industry experience building cross-platform applications. This course goes beyond just teaching Flutter—it builds a solid foundation in mobile development fundamentals while enhancing your front-end UI/UX design skills. You’ll learn to create high-performance apps for Android, iOS, web, and desktop—all from a single codebase using Flutter and Dart.

    1: Introduction to Flutter & Dart
    • Overview of Flutter & its architecture

    • Setting up Flutter & Dart SDK

    • Understanding widgets, hot reload, and Flutter DevTools

    • Dart fundamentals (variables, data types, functions, classes)

    2: Flutter Widgets & Layouts
    • Stateless vs Stateful widgets

    • Container, Column, Row, Stack, Expanded

    • Text, Image, Icon, Button widgets

    • ListView, GridView, PageView

    • Custom widgets

    3: UI/UX Design in Flutter
    • Material Design vs Cupertino (iOS)

    • Theming and Styling apps

    • Fonts, Colors, Themes, and Responsive Design

    • Animations & Transitions

    4: Navigation & Routing
    • Basic & named routing

    • Passing data between screens

    • BottomNavigationBar, TabBar

    • Drawer & AppBar customization

    5: State Management
    • setState, InheritedWidget

    • Provider (basic to advanced)

    • Riverpod / Bloc (overview of alternatives)

    • Data sharing across widgets

    6: Backend Integration & APIs
    • HTTP Requests with http package

    • Parsing JSON data

    • API integration (GET, POST)

    • Error handling & loading indicators

    7: Firebase Integration
    • Firebase setup with Flutter

    • Firebase Authentication (Email/Google Login)

    • Cloud Firestore database

    • Push Notifications using Firebase Cloud Messaging (FCM)

    8: Local Data Storage
    • Shared Preferences

    • SQLite & ObjectBox database

    • Secure local storage

    9: Advanced Flutter Features
    • App Lifecycle

    • Gesture Detection

    • Platform-specific code (Method Channels)

    • Working with Device Camera & Sensors

    • Google Maps integration

    10: Testing & Debugging
    • Unit Testing, Widget Testing, Integration Testing

    • Using Flutter DevTools

    • Debugging techniques

    11: Deployment & Publishing
    • Preparing app for release (Android & iOS)

    • App signing & build flavors

    • Publishing on Google Play Store & Apple App Store

    12: Capstone Project & Portfolio Building
    • Real-world mobile app project

    • UI/UX planning and wireframing

    • API integration, Firebase use

    • Hosting on GitHub & Play Store demo

    Turn your interest in IT into a thriving career path.

    Don’t settle for less. Secure your future today!

      Other Related Courses

      Android Training

      Become an Android Developer with practical training and full job support to kickstart your mobile development career.

      Scroll to Top

        Download Syllabus

          Book Your Seat